We are looking for a Research Scientist to join the Oura Science Clinical Research Team. Our mission is to drive scientific innovation by designing and executing rigorous clinical research studies, analyzing complex biobehavioral datasets, and generating evidence-based insights to advance science at Oura. Grounded in a deep understanding of the scientific foundations of health, disease, and physiological processes, we push the boundaries of research to uncover novel biomarkers and health insights. Additionally, we are committed to translating behavioral science into actionable insights, empowering individuals to make informed decisions that improve their health and wellness. Our team ensures the scientific validity and clinical relevance of our products, playing a critical role in supporting product development, regulatory approval, and real-world applications. By collaborating with researchers, healthcare professionals, and industry partners, we bridge the gap between cutting-edge science and practical health solutions, enhancing the impact of wearable technology on global health and well-being.

What you will do: 

  • Cross-Functional Collaboration: Work closely with multidisciplinary teams to provide data-driven insights that support scientific research and product R&D. 
  • Data Analysis & Interpretation: Analyze and interpret complex data from wearable devices to derive meaningful health insights, particularly in sleep & circadian, stress and activity, cardiometabolic health, and women's reproductive health.
  • Experimental Design & Validation: Lead the planning of experimental designs for clinical validation studies, ensuring robust methodologies for data collection and statistical analysis.
